Перейти к публикации

Гиперссылка на файл Ug


mr.Karapuz

Рекомендованные сообщения

Привет Всем я из Нижнего Новгорода работаю с UG 4 года.

Напоролся на крутой трабл. Суть его в том.

Создается гиперссылка в офисе (любом) на файл UG (NX1, NX2 не важно какая версия) в любом виндовсе (в 98 не пробовал :unsure: ) выскакивает мессага такого плана

"Error handling failed"

"Failed to initialize CFI"

все ето происходит после мессаги о том что файл может типа нести в себе вирус.

Кто поможет с меня пиво... скока влезет :)

А.

Ссылка на сообщение
Поделиться на других сайтах


Возможно, все дело в неудачном расположении файлов. Вот имеющиеся ограничения по длинам пути, имени файлов.

The following are the restrictions on the length of various items:

File Names are limited to UF_CFI_MAX_FILE_NAME_LEN characters

File Extensions are limited to 4 characters

Directory specifications are limited to UF_CFI_MAX_PATH_NAME_LEN

characters

Full file specifications are limited to UF_CFI_MAX_PATH_NAME_LEN

characters

#define UF_CFI_MAX_FILE_NAME_LEN 128

#define MAX_FSPEC_SIZE 256 /* filespec len (not including '\0') */

#define UF_CFI_MAX_PATH_NAME_LEN MAX_FSPEC_SIZE

и, кроме того, избавьтесь от кириллице в имени пути или файла. и от пробелов тоже не помешает избавиться.

Итак, для начала упростите пути и имена .prt-файлов, на которые ссылаетесь (создаете гиперссылки).

Ссылка на сообщение
Поделиться на других сайтах

Можно вопрос, а из какого файла взяты такие согревающие душу слова:

#define UF_CFI_MAX_FILE_NAME_LEN 128

#define MAX_FSPEC_SIZE 256 /* filespec len (not including '\0') */

#define UF_CFI_MAX_PATH_NAME_LEN MAX_FSPEC_SIZE

это из файла uf_cfi.h, находящегося в каталоге с документацией ugopen_doc\uf_cfi

Ссылка на сообщение
Поделиться на других сайтах

Присоединяйтесь к обсуждению

Вы можете опубликовать сообщение сейчас, а зарегистрироваться позже. Если у вас есть аккаунт, войдите в него для написания от своего имени.
Примечание: вашему сообщению потребуется утверждение модератора, прежде чем оно станет доступным.

Гость
Ответить в тему...

×   Вставлено в виде отформатированного текста.   Вставить в виде обычного текста

  Разрешено не более 75 эмодзи.

×   Ваша ссылка была автоматически встроена.   Отобразить как ссылку

×   Ваш предыдущий контент был восстановлен.   Очистить редактор

×   Вы не можете вставить изображения напрямую. Загрузите или вставьте изображения по ссылке.

  • Сейчас на странице   0 пользователей

    Нет пользователей, просматривающих эту страницу.




  • Сообщения

    • Бестолковый
      Дело в том что (как и писал выше) даже те детали, в которых все вышеупомянутые параметры великолепно "работали" ранее (уже в производство отданы и всё такое) также "слетели с катушек" и теперь открываешь их модель/чертёж - а там такая же "каша" ((((
    • Turgenev
      А можно ли как-нибудь обновить деталь, созданную импортом степ модели, если изменилась степ модель? А то каждый раз создавать новую деталь при внесении правок в плату напрягает.
    • Клиент
      В корне неверно Это координатная сетка детали и никак не может быть связана с геометрией инструмента. Хоть многие и пытаются этим методом пользоваться, но отсюда и возникают такие вопросы и полное непонимание как это работает.
    • Ahito
      При каждом заходе в SW PDM 2022 происходит получение всех новых версий файлов, что мешает, в SW 2015 такого не было. Можно ли сделать так, чтобы последняя версия получалась только при обращении к файлу?
    • Snake 60
      @БестолковыйСтранная деталь, реально свойства не работают. Могу предположить, что деталь создана по "кривому" шаблону, т.к. сделал деталь по тем же операциям на своем шаблоне  - все свойства работают. Как исправить такое ХЗ.
    • AlexKaz
      Ну не знаю. Задаю 10 шагов в статике. Создал нагрузку, силу. В таблице нагрузки вбиваю время 0.5 - автоматически добавляется строка с t=0.5 и можно вбивать значения нагрузки по XYZ. Ещё можно перейти в Analysis Setting в дереве, задать количество шагов. Снизу в рабочем окне появится таблица шагов. Выбрать любое требуемое время на ней, ПКМ - insert step. Затем в таблице нагрузки задать нужные значения по XYZ для внесённого шага. В общем, в WB можно не использовать apdl.
    • Turgenev
      Ребят, в принципе вы были правы. Я уже хотел написать, что конечно же у меня разные названия степ(!) моделей. Проблема с одинаковыми именами в сборке гуглится первой. Но посмотрев внимательно на дерево импортируемой степ модели я увидел что у нее внутри есть элемент board и это имя одинаковое для всех плат. Добавил при экспорте из Altium суффикс (разный для разных плат) и проблема ушла. Спасибо.
    • Flint_ru
      Стою на асфальте я в лыжи обутый..... Если а задаю таблицу  и независимая переменная - координата - таблица одна для всех шагов. Если выбираю шаг (Time) 2 и меняю значения в таблице - эта же таблица и на шаге 1. А если в качестве независимой переменной выбирать время - тогда для всех координат одинаковая нагрузка. В этом то и проблема. В статьях, что выше я вложил, как раз и описывают эту проблему. Ну а для себя я уже сделал вывод - правильно и быстрее - использовать командную вставку apdl . Пример кода я привел. В этом случае нагрузка фактически задается своей таблицей для каждого шага.
    • Alexandr97
      Написал. Как мне кажется, это прям серьезный недочет.
    • Ahito
      Уточню более подробно проблему со скриншотами, спасибо за ответ!
×
×
  • Создать...